Duolin Inhaler is a widely used respiratory medication specifically formulated to treat bronchospasm in patients with obstructive airway diseases such as ch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and asthma. The inhaler combines two active ingredients, ipratropium bromide and levosalbutamol, which help relax the airways and make breathing easier.
Key Components of Duolin Inhaler
Ipratropium bromide is an anticholinergic agent that works by relaxing the muscles around the airways and clearing the air passages, while levosalbutamol, a beta-2 agonist, helps to relieve bronchospasm by relaxing tightened muscles in the airway walls. The combination of these two ingredients offers a synergistic effect that enhances airway dilation.
Understanding Bronchospasm
Definition and Symptoms of Bronchospasm
Bronchospasm is a sudden constriction of the muscles in the walls of the bronchioles. It is characterized by symptoms such as wheezing, coughing, shortness of breath, and tightness in the chest. These symptoms can vary in severity and can be extremely discomforting.
Causes of Bronchospasm
Bronchospasm can be triggered by various factors including allergens, exercise, cold air, stress, or exposure to chemicals. It is a common issue in patients with respiratory conditions like asthma and COPD.
How Duolin Inhaler Works
The Role of Ipratropium in Bronchospasm
Ipratropium works as a bronchodilator by blocking the action of acetylcholine, a neurotransmitter that causes the bronchial muscles to tighten. This blockage leads to relaxation and an opening of the airways.
The Role of Levosalbutamol in Bronchospasm
Levosalbutamol stimulates beta-2 adrenergic receptors, leading to the relaxation of bronchial muscle contractions. It is fast-acting, which makes it effective in treating acute symptoms of bronchospasm.
Combined Action of Ingredients
The dual action of these medications provides quick relief from acute episodes of bronchospasm and helps prevent their recurrence, significantly improving the quality of life for patients with chronic respiratory conditions.

Potential Side Effects and Precautions
Common Side Effects
While effective, the Duolin Inhaler can have side effects such as dry mouth, cough, dizziness, or palpitations. Most side effects are mild and manageable.
When to Consult a Doctor
It is important to consult a healthcare provider if side effects persist or worsen, or if the inhaler does not seem to alleviate symptoms effectively.
